A major tech YouTuber has offered to fund an operation to dig up Jeffery Epstein’s New Mexico ranch.

This comes after claims were made that ‘several young females’ were buried on the site.

Zack Nelson, who is better known online as @JerryRigEverything, took to social media to share his offer to pay for the investigation into Epstein’s ranch.

On X, formerly Twitter, Nelson wrote: “Dear @DonHuffines, We have reason to believe that there are several young females illegally buried on your current property. (Formerly known as Epstein Ranch) I will pay for 100% of the costs to professionally scan and exhume the remains.

“As a republican running for public office in Texas I'm sure you would want to help put an end to this terrible chapter of US History. My DMs are open. We can give the bodies the respect they deserve. - Zack Nelson.”

As more information has come to light surrounding the Epstein files released by the Department of Justice, a clone of YouTube has been created which exposes all of Epstein’s videos.

‘JeffTube’ is now doing the rounds on social media after one user created a clone of YouTube to upload all of the videos pertaining to the late convicted sex offender.

Many people have taken to the internet to react to the news, with one person writing on Reddit: “The people behind Jmail have created JeffTube. It's many (all?) of the (so far) downloaded MP4 movie files from the (so far) released Epstein Files. It’s UX is excellent.”

Over on X, another said: “Wow thank you to everyone who has worked on putting this together! It’s super helpful, and much easier to use than the DOJ’s website.”

Since Nelson's offer, New Mexico have approved a thorough search of Epstein's ranch.

A video of Epstein’s associate, Ghislaine Maxwell previously went viral after she appeared in a deposition conducted by the US House Oversight Committee earlier this month.

Per the United States Attorney's office, Maxwell, who was once said to have been a romantically involved with Epstein, assisted, facilitated, and participated in disgraced financier Epstein’s abuse of minor girls by, among other things, helping him to recruit, groom, and ultimately abuse victims known to Maxwell and Epstein to be under the age of 18.

As of November 2025, the Justice Department said that at least 1,000 women were victimized by Epstein, said USA Today.
